An Overview of Bypass Pruning Shears and Their Benefits

When it comes to maintaining the health and beauty of your garden, having the right tools is essential. One tool that every gardener should have in their arsenal is a pair of bypass pruning shears. These specialized shears are designed to make clean cuts on live plant material, making them ideal for pruning branches, stems, and even small vines.

The main benefit of using bypass pruning shears is their ability to create precise and clean cuts. Unlike anvil pruning shears, which crush the plant material between a sharp blade and a flat surface, bypass shears have two sharp blades that slide past each other. This cutting action results in a clean cut that heals more quickly and reduces the risk of disease or pest infestation. Additionally, the sharp blades of bypass pruning shears allow for more accuracy and control, making it easier to trim and shape plants with precision.

The Pros and Cons of Ratchet Pruning Shears for Tree Removal

Ratchet pruning shears have gained popularity among gardeners and tree removal experts for their efficiency and ease of use. One of the main advantages of these shears is their ability to provide a greater cutting force with minimal effort. Compared to traditional pruning shears, the ratchet mechanism allows for a series of small cutting actions, gradually increasing the pressure on the branch until it is cut. This makes it easier to prune thicker branches that would otherwise require considerable strength and effort. Additionally, the ratchet mechanism also reduces strain on the user's hand and wrist, making it a more ergonomic option for prolonged pruning sessions.

However, despite their benefits, ratchet pruning shears do come with a few drawbacks. One of the main disadvantages is their bulkier size and weight compared to traditional shears. This can make them less convenient to carry around and maneuver in tight spaces or when working at heights. Another factor to consider is their higher price point. Ratchet pruning shears tend to be more expensive than traditional shears, which may be a deterrent for budget-conscious gardeners. Additionally, some users may find the ratchet mechanism to be less intuitive and may require a short learning curve to effectively use these shears.
